WebOct 17, 2007 · A data type is a type of data. Of course, that is rather circular definition, and also not very helpful. Therefore, a better definition of a data type is a data storage format that can contain a specific type or range of values. When computer programs store data in variables, each variable must be assigned a specific data type. WebMay 16, 2024 · In programming, a floating-point or float is a variable type that is used to store floating-point number values. A floating-point number is one where the position of the decimal point can "float" rather than being in a fixed position within a number. Examples of floating-point numbers are 1.23, 87.425, and 9039454.2. WebDec 20, 2024 · The term "unsigned" in computer programming indicates a variable that can hold only positive numbers. WebIn computer science, a tree is a widely used abstract data type that represents a hierarchical tree structure with a set of connected nodes. Each node in the tree can be connected to many children (depending on the type of tree), but must be connected to exactly one parent, except for the root node, which has no parent.
